Tell us more about the paint and build. Scott I believe it was the 1/24 from Revell. Paint is standard Red, white, and flat black. Added about 3-4 coats of clear on it. Took about three days to build given my work schedule. Over all I was pleased with the kit. It's very nice and came out great. It also has all the decals needed. There's no engine pics because the valve covers should be gold and the air cleaner too. So I went with silver and flat black for those because I have no gold paint and wouldn't spend the money on it for one model.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
